## Gateway environments — rate limiting

The Thornquay internal gateway enforces per-client token buckets in all three environments. Staging mirrors production limits; the sandbox ring runs at 10x to support load testing by the Aldermere team. Limits are enforced before auth, so unauthenticated floods are shed cheaply. Overrides require a signed change ticket. Production currently runs with the following values.

service settings:
oliath:
  log_level: debug
  metrics_host: metrics.oliath.zemvarsys.internal
  pool_size: 8

**Ticket: reminder job double-sending on Tuesdays**

So the appointment reminder worker at Meadowcare keeps firing twice for Tuesday slots. Looks like the scheduler and the catch-up sweep both pick up the same batch when the Tuesday run overlaps the weekly maintenance window. Patients got duplicate texts; front desk is annoyed. Short-term fix: offset the sweep by 20 minutes. Long-term: dedupe on reminder ID. The build token from the affected worker deploy is below.

build token for tajeg-bajep: htk14_409ba9df6b8acb

**Handover: telemetry compression — from Darys to incoming contractor**

Payload compression for the Oxbell telemetry pipeline is half-migrated to the new codec. Staging works; prod config is sealed in the deploy vault, which locked during my last rotation. You'll need to unseal it before touching prod flags. Use the recovery flow on the deploy host and supply the passphrase given below.

vault phrase of hawep-kagag = quenox-aldath-zordor-fraael-fenwyn-raldor